Should Dementia Patients Drink Coffee?

Image
 Coffee is a daily staple for many people around the world. It’s not just a pick-me-up; it’s also been linked to various health benefits, including improved brain function. But when it comes to dementia patients, the question arises: should they drink coffee? Let’s dive into the pros, cons, and expert opinions on this topic. The Potential Benefits of Coffee for Brain Health Coffee contains caffeine, a natural stimulant that impacts the central nervous system. Research suggests that moderate coffee consumption may have neuroprotective effects, which could potentially benefit dementia patients. Boosts Alertness and Focus Caffeine is known for its ability to increase alertness and improve focus. Dementia patients often struggle with confusion and cognitive decline, and coffee may help them feel more awake and engaged in their surroundings.
